Hyperfluorescent Areas, RPE Atrophy With and Without Outer Nuclear Layer Atrophy in GA, STGD, and Pattern Dystrophy

A.
RPE Atrophy RPE Atrophy
With Outer Without Outer
Channel Nuclear Layer Atrophy Nuclear Layer Atrophy Unaffected Areas P
SSC 589 ± 178 ps 431 ± 173 ps 327 ± 79 ps <0.001
LSC 687 ± 159 ps 550 ± 160 ps 417 ± 75 ps <0.001
B.
Disease Channel Hyperfluorescent Areas Atrophic Areas P
GA (n = 32 eyes) SSC 388 ± 99 ps 523 ± 178 ps <0.001
LSC 507 ± 88 ps 609 ± 130 ps <0.001
STGD (n = 66 eyes) SSC 285 ± 81 ps 301 ± 169 ps 0.327
LSC 352 ± 81 ps 385 ± 143 ps <0.05
Pattern dystrophy (n = 18 eyes) SSC 295 ± 61 ps 342 ± 191 ps 0.271
LSC 338 ± 74 ps 397 ± 145 ps 0.117
Non-Atrophic, Normal
Disease Channel Hyperfluorescent Areas Fluorescent Areas P
GA (n = 32 eyes) SSC 388 ± 99 ps 322 ± 79 ps <0.001
LSC 507 ± 88 ps 421 ± 75 ps <0.001
STGD (n = 66 eyes) SSC 285 ± 81 ps 197 ± 70 ps <0.001
LSC 352 ± 81 ps 268 ± 89 ps <0.001
Pattern dystrophy (n = 18 eyes) SSC 295 ± 61 ps 233 ± 44 ps <0.001
LSC 338 ± 74 ps 283 ± 49 ps <0.01

Part A shows results from an analysis of variance among the different atrophic areas, specifically areas with RPE atrophy with and without outer nuclear layer atrophy, compared with unaffected areas. Part B shows Bonferroni-corrected P values of differences between hyperfluorescent areas and atrophic areas, as well as hyperfluorescent areas and unaffected areas. Both spectral channels (SSC, 498–560 nm; LSC, 560–720 nm) are shown.
